Study on Powder and 3D Printing Properties of Vacuum Atomized High-speed Steel
Powder metallurgy of high-speed steel has many advantages such as non component segregation,fine grain,fine carbide and heat treatment,uniform hardness,good toughness and good wear resistance.The A30 high-speed steel prepared by vacuum gas atomization have been characterized,the influence of different atomization pressure on powder morphology,sphericity,particle size have been also analyzed,in addition scanning electron microscopy(SEM)observation utilized to observe the surface of the powder and the sphericity of powder,the component analysis and the size of the as-prepared samples were analyzed by fluorescence spectrometer and Malvin laser particle size analyzer.77%of the particle size distribution ranges from 15 to 45μm.The theoretical limit pressure of the vacuum atomization furnace is 6 MPa,however the actual limit atomization pressure is 4.5 MPa.The results show that under 4.5 MPa atomization pressure,the prepared sample shows high sphericity,smooth surface and few satellite globules.The powder with 15 to 45μm particle size was selected for 3D printing experiment at 600 mm·s-1 scanning rate.The result shows that the fluidity and printing performance of powder was excellent.Subsequently the mechanical tensile properties of the printing samples were tested and the tensile strength of the 3D printed samples can reach to 1208 Mpa.
